Punjab Braces for Monsoon Fury: IMD Issues Storm Alert

The India Meteorological Department (IMD) has issued a nowcast alert for several tehsils in Punjab, warning of impending thunderstorms, lightning, and rainfall. The alert, issued on August 3, 2025, urges residents to remain vigilant.

Moderate to heavy rainfall is anticipated in certain areas, while lighter showers are expected across a wider region. This sudden downpour necessitates immediate preparedness.

The IMD advises citizens to take necessary precautions to safeguard themselves and their property from potential damage caused by the inclement weather. Farmers are especially urged to take steps to protect their crops.

This timely warning underscores the crucial role of the IMD in providing critical weather information, especially during the monsoon season. The unpredictable nature of these storms highlights the need for robust disaster preparedness measures across the state.
